Books have a way of capturing your heart, don’t they? In “Spin,” Robert Charles Wilson crafts a narrative that is both a grand cosmic mystery and a deeply personal tale. The story begins with a simple, yet terrifying event: the stars going out, leaving a flat, empty black barrier in their place. This moment, witnessed by Tyler and his friends, sets the stage for a world that will never be the same. It’s amazing how a single event can shape the lives of so many, isn’t it? The sun becomes a featureless disk, the moon vanishes, and the world’s satellites fall from the sky, aged beyond recognition. These changes are more than just physical; they alter the very fabric of human society and personal relationships. As Tyler, Jason, and Diane grow up, they each respond to the Big Blackout in their own ways, showing how different people can react to the same crisis. Jason, driven by a scientific curiosity, dedicates his life to understanding and combating the impending doom. Diane, on the other hand, turns to hedonism and finds herself in a cult, a stark contrast to Jason’s rational approach. It’s fascinating how the same event can lead to such different paths in life. The story takes a turn when Earth sends terraforming machines to Mars, and the planet begins to change rapidly. The arrival of an emissary from Mars, carrying thousands of years of stories, adds a new layer of complexity to read epub narrative. It’s a reminder that the unknown can be both terrifying and full of wonder. The discovery of an identical barrier around Mars raises more questions than answers, pushing Jason to take drastic measures. He seeds near space with self-replicating machines, hoping to uncover the truth behind the barriers.
